The story of Season 1 is a classic "enemies-to-lovers" saga set in Delhi and Lucknow. It follows the volatile relationship between two individuals with clashing worldviews: Arnav Singh Raizada , a ruthless, atheist business tycoon, and Khushi Kumari Gupta , a spirited, traditional girl with deep faith in God . Arnav Singh Raizada, a wealthy, arrogant business tycoon, meets Khushi Kumari Gupta, a simple, traditional young woman. Their lives clash due to misunderstandings, social differences, and family politics. The story follows their evolving relationship — from hostility and marriage by circumstances to love — set against family intrigues, moral dilemmas, and social expectations.
